Logical and semantic frameworks are formal languages used to represent logics, languages and systems. These frameworks provide foundations for formal specification of systems and programming languages, supporting tool development and reasoning. The objective of this one-day workshop is to put together theoreticians and practitioners to promote new techniques and results, from the theoretical side, and feedback on the implementation and the use of such techniques and results, from the practical side. In this sixth edition, the workshop will be in August 27 in Belo Horizonte, Brazil.
